dlr 01/05/03 10:10:10
Modified: src/java/org/apache/velocity/runtime/configuration
Configuration.java
Log:
Refactored getString() instance methods to return the first element
when called using a key which maps to a list of values.
Revision Changes Path
1.30 +5 -1
jakarta-velocity/src/java/org/apache/velocity/runtime/configuration/Configuration.java
Index: Configuration.java
===================================================================
RCS file:
/home/cvs/jakarta-velocity/src/java/org/apache/velocity/runtime/configuration/Configuration.java,v
retrieving revision 1.29
retrieving revision 1.30
diff -u -r1.29 -r1.30
--- Configuration.java 2001/05/01 18:55:33 1.29
+++ Configuration.java 2001/05/03 17:09:58 1.30
@@ -164,7 +164,7 @@
* @author <a href="mailto:[EMAIL PROTECTED]">Geir Magnusson Jr.</a>
* @author <a href="mailto:[EMAIL PROTECTED]">Leon Messerschmidt</a>
* @author <a href="mailto:[EMAIL PROTECTED]>Kent Johnson</a>
- * @version $Id: Configuration.java,v 1.29 2001/05/01 18:55:33 dlr Exp $
+ * @version $Id: Configuration.java,v 1.30 2001/05/03 17:09:58 dlr Exp $
*/
public class Configuration extends Hashtable
{
@@ -962,6 +962,10 @@
{
return defaultValue;
}
+ }
+ else if (value instanceof Vector)
+ {
+ return (String) ((Vector) value).get(0);
}
else
{